比特币是加密货币的先锋,它背后支撑的区块链技术为数字货币的安全性与去中心化提供了保障。比特币区块链是一个由多个区块组成的链条,每一个区块都记录了一系列信息,包括比特币的交易记录、时间戳以及区块的哈希值等。在这一段落中,我们将详细探讨比特币区块链所包含的信息,以及它是如何构成的。
比特币区块链由一系列称为区块的单元组成。每个区块中通常包含以下几部分:
1. 交易记录:每个区块会记录一定数量的比特币交易,这些交易包括发送者和接收者的地址、交易金额以及其他数据。
2. 时间戳:每个区块都会记录创建该区块的时间,为后续各区块提供时间上的顺序。
3. 父区块哈希:每个区块都包含指向其前一个区块的哈希值,这样的设计确保了区块链的顺序性和不可篡改性。
4. 区块哈希:这是当前区块内容生成的唯一标识符,任何对区块内容的改动都会导致哈希值的变化。
比特币的交易记录是区块链中的重要内容。交易的发起方首先创建一条交易记录,并通过比特币网络广播出去。以下是比特币交易的一般流程:
1. 交易创建:用户使用比特币钱包生成交易,输入接收方地址和发送的比特币数量,同时需要用私钥对交易进行签名。
2. 网络广播:生成的交易会被传播到比特币网络中的所有节点进行验证。
3. 验证:网络中的节点会检查交易的有效性,包括确保发送方有足够的比特币余额及签名的正确性。
4. 记录到区块中:当多个交易被验证后,一名矿工会将这些有效交易打包到一个新生成的区块中。
5. 修改区块链:矿工计算并找到该区块的哈希值后,将其添加到现有的区块链中。
通过上述步骤,比特币交易的记录得以形成并永久存储在区块链上,任何人都可以随时查看这些公开的信息。
比特币区块链的一大优势是其不可篡改性,这意味着一旦一个区块被添加到区块链中,其内容就无法更改。这种特性对于维护比特币网络的完整性和可靠性至关重要。
1. 哈希算法的使用:区块链利用哈希算法确保每个区块与前一个区块的链接。如果试图改变某个区块的任何信息,哈希值将会改变,这会使后续所有区块的指向失效。
2. 分布式网络的支持:比特币的去中心化特性使得网络中的每个节点都存有完整的区块链副本,任何的篡改都需要在超过50%的节点中同时完成,这几乎是不可能的。
虽然比特币区块链的主要功能是记录交易,但它也包含许多其他有价值的信息:
1. 交易历史:每个比特币的出处都可以追溯到它最初的创建者,便于透明和法律追责。
2. 经济活动:通过分析不同地址的交易记录,可以观察到比特币网络中的经济活动、投资流向等信息。
3. 智能合约支持:尽管比特币的主要用途是转账,但一些用户已经开始探索在区块链中嵌入智能合约的可能性,这将为未来的应用场景打开新的大门。
比特币挖矿是指使用计算机解决复杂的数学问题,以验证和记录交易并将其添加到区块链的过程。挖矿不仅需要大量的计算能力,还消耗大量的电力。
在比特币网络中,矿工会争抢解决区块中的哈希难题,谁首先解决,谁就有权利将新区块添加到区块链中,并获得比特币奖励。这个过程确保了区块链的安全性,因为任何人都可以成为矿工,从而参与到网络的维护中。
挖矿的难度会随时间而增加,以保持出块的时间在10分钟左右。这也导致了越来越多的矿工和矿池的出现,他们利用集群的计算能力来提高成功的概率。
在比特币网络中,交易费用是由用户自行设定的,通常根据网络的拥堵程度和交易的紧急性而异。交易费用的支付是为了激励矿工优先处理的交易。
高交易费用通常在网络拥堵时会显得更为重要,因为矿工倾向于选择高费交易进行打包,从而确保自己的收益。相反,在交易不多的时段,较低的交易费用就可以获得较快的处理。
费用的计算还与交易的大小(以字节为单位)有关,更复杂的交易需要更多的数据来处理,相应地也会产生更高的费用。这种动态的费用机制保持了比特币网络的灵活性和有效性。
双重支付是指同一笔比特币在两个地方使用,不同的交易同时发送出去。比特币通过使用区块链技术及其共识机制来防止双重支付的发生。
每笔比特币交易会被记录在区块链中,并在网络节点之间进行验证。每个节点在接收到新的交易时,会检查该交易的原始输入是否已经被花费。如果已被花费,该交易即被视为无效并被拒绝。
一旦交易被包含在区块中并确认,后续的任何交易对该比特币都将被拒绝,确保了网络的信任和安全性。为了进一步降低双重支付的风险,通常建议在重要交易后进行多次确认,以确保交易的不可逆转性。
比特币的价格由市场供需关系决定,受到多种因素影响。首先,投资者和用户的需求直接影响到比特币的价格。随着对比特币的认可度提高,以及应用场景的扩展,需求通常会随之上升。
其次,市场谣言和经济事件也能触动比特币价格变动。各国政府出台的政策、监管动向、市场情绪变化等都可能导致价格的波动。
此外,由于比特币的总量有限(2100万枚),通货紧缩将逐步显现,其稀缺性也使得越来越多的投资者将比特币视为数字黄金,进一步推动价格上涨。
比特币的未来发展仍充满不确定性,但从现有趋势来看,预计将朝向以下几个方向发展:
1. 法规制度的完善:各国对比特币的监管将会趋于严格,以保护投资者并打击洗钱等犯罪行为。
2. 主流采纳的增加:越来越多的企业和机构开始考虑接受比特币作为支付方式,推动其商业应用的发展。
3. 技术革新与扩展:随着二层解决方案和智能合约技术的发展,比特币可能会变得更为高效。
总之,比特币的未来充满了可能性,但要想真正实现其潜力,还需要技术的突破和社会的接受。
比特币区块链是一个复杂但有趣的系统,它记录着交易、维护安全性,并提供了巨大的数据潜力。通过进一步的技术发展和应用场景的探索,比特币区块链可能会在未来的经济中扮演更加重要的角色。